Boro Workshop with Adidas


Last week, we had a chance to host a Boro Workshop for folks from Adidas.

Boro can be literally translated to "rags," or "scraps of cloth" in Japanese. Boro is a symbol of a "use everything and waste nothing" philosophy. At Kiriko, We believe fabric is everything, and that textiles tell a story. 

During the workshop, people used scraps of fabrics to create their own patchwork pieces, using their personal tastes and choices, each creations turned out to be unique. 

Some people brought bags, denim, t-shirt, and hoodie to the workshop, and the final result turn out amazing!
